Kauria is an inhabited village in Chandankiyari Sub-district of Bokaro district, Jharkhand. Its Census village code is 362757, the Census 2011 record lists 3,086 people in 598 households and the reported area is 504.48 hectares. The local references include Arita Gram Panchayat, Chandankiyari CD Block and the nearest town reference is Chas at about 33 km.

These Census 2011 identifiers place Kauria in the official administrative record. Census village code 362757, Arita Gram Panchayat and Chandankiyari CD Block.
Chas is the nearest town listed for Kauria, about 33 km away. Bokaro is listed as the district headquarters at about 39 km. These distances are useful for orientation, not for survey, boundary or emergency use.
The Census 2011 record lists 3,086 people in 598 households, with 1,614 male residents and 1,472 female residents. The average household size is 5.16, and SC share is 51.23% and ST share is 0.03% for Kauria. Population density works out to about 611.72 people per sq km.
Education entries for Kauria list 2 government primary schools and 1 government middle school. Counts come from the village facility record and may need local verification for current school status.
Health records mark ASHA worker as available for Kauria. Verify current services locally before medical use.
Drinking-water and sanitation entries for Kauria include hand pump water, river or canal water and tank, pond or lake water. These are historical facility records, not a live water-quality guarantee.
Connectivity records for Kauria include mobile phone coverage and black-topped road access. Use them as access clues and confirm present conditions locally.
Public-service entries for Kauria include Anganwadi centre, ASHA services and PDS shop. Banking rows on this page are shown separately because they use RBI-sourced bank service records.
Land-use records for Kauria show that reported agricultural commodities include Rice, net sown area is 448.04 hectares and irrigated land is 218.01 hectares (48.7%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
